I'm hoping that someone can lead me to a solution to this problem.
I am an administrator on an education domain. For security reasons ( at the
secondary and high school level) we have decided to implement windows XP
workstations on a Windows 2000 domain.
We have seversl labs with 30 to forty workstations and when a regular user
logs in, the internet, printers and MS office spell check/thesaurous have to
be set up for every user and with thousands of computers and thousands of
students logging on to any computer in any lab this has become a nightmare
to administer. Previously we used windows 98SE and once the settings were
configured, they were good for all users.
We considered roaming profiles but the printers are scattered throughout the
school and each class or lab prints to a different network printer.
We would like to configure one machine and then use Ghost to create an image
of this machine and transfer it onto the others.
Can anyone help me to find a solution to this problem?
